Overall Meaning

In Keali'i Reichel's song Wanting Memories, the lyrics express a deep longing to hold onto and cherish the memories of a loved one who has passed away. The song opens with the singer wanting memories to teach him how to see the beauty in the world through his own eyes. He reflects on the past and remembers being comforted by the person who has now passed away. The loss has left him feeling empty and struggling to find beauty in the bitter and cold world around him.


As the song progresses, the singer becomes more introspective, contemplating on the things that made him happy and have contributed to his growth. His perspective shifts as he realizes that the person he thought was gone is still with him - their memories and teachings live on. He finds solace in the thought that a simple please, thank you, or a smile can take him far.


This song is a reflection on the importance of memories and how they assist us in making sense of our experiences. It is a tribute to those who have passed on, acknowledging that although they may no longer be physically present, their spirit lives on in the memories they have left behind.
